A random variable (rv ) is essentially a function X from the sample space Ω of a probability model to For example: Suppose the temperature in a city lies between 30⁰ and 45⁰ centigrade. The temperature can take any value in the interval 30⁰ to 45⁰.

Can anyone please give a simple example of what is a stochastic process? I got confused between random variables and stochastic process. I've read somewhere that stochastic process is a collection of random variables. A real life example might help to understand what that means. Thanks a lot. In probability and statistics, a random variable or stochastic variable is, roughly speaking, a variable whose value results from a measurement on some type of random process.

Examples of Stochastic Optimization Problems In this chapter, we will give examples of three types of stochastic op-timization problems, that is, optimal stopping, total expected (discounted) cost problem, and long-run average cost problem.
